Generally speaking, it’s better to take probiotics in the morning. Here’s why.
Your stomach is emptiest upon waking, but as you eat throughout the day, the stomach gets fuller and more acidic. Keep in mind that stomach acid isn’t necessarily a bad thing—it plays an important role in digestion. But too much stomach acid and probiotics don’t always mix well. High stomach acidity can kill probiotic strains, research suggests. So, taking probiotics in the morning could increase the probiotics’ chances of survival.

By now, you’ve made the connection between probiotics and the stomach’s less than ideal environment. For a long time, researchers theorized that probiotics weren’t worthwhile because they couldn’t survive the grueling journey anyway. They had a point, but there’s more to it than that and inventions like DRCaps™ may change the game.
Yes, the stomach is acidic—it needs to be in order to break down and digest food. But stomach acid production typically declines during sleep and ramps up after meals. Stomach acid secretion is thought to be lowest during the deeper stages of sleep. You can’t take probiotics while sleeping, making the morning the next best time as this is when your stomach is emptiest and likely to be the least acidic.
But do youhaveto take Provitalize on an empty stomach? You can, but it’s not required. Taking Provitalize when there’s less stomach acid could help, but the DRCaps™ are designed to withstand the harsh acidity.
What about the reverse: Should you take Provitalize with food? Certain foods, such as milk and yogurt, may actually neutralize stomach acid, according to the Cleveland Clinic.

When is the best time to take Provitalize if you also have other supplements in your routine? Research is constantly ongoing, but as of now, probiotics are thought to be safe when taken alongside other over-the-counter (OTC) vitamins and supplements. There’s even research to suggest that probiotics act synergistically with certain vitamins.
However, keep in mind that Provitalize contains various plant extracts too, which should be considered. For example, turmeric may interact with some medications. To ensure Provitalize can be taken with the rest of your routine, it’s a good idea to check with a healthcare professional.

Here’s what doctors recommend for supporting a healthy gut:
Eat a balanced diet, which prioritizes nutrient-rich foods and limits those that are ultra-processed.
Try eating more fiber, which helps with healthy stools and regularity. Just be sure to drink plenty of water as you increase your fiber intake.
Identify food triggers, such as gluten or bananas, and avoid them.
Pay attention to your bowel habits and relay anything unusual to your doctor.
What about for menopause relief? Here’s what the Office on Women’s Health suggests:
Track your symptoms, so you can identify and avoid triggers, such as stress, alcohol, and caffeine.
Stay cool by drinking cold water, wearing layers, and using a fan.
Look for ways to reduce your stress, such as reading, taking deep breaths, and spending time outdoors.
Ask your doctor about what OTC and prescription treatments are available and suitable for you.
The usual advice applies here too: Get enough sleep, stay active (socially, physically, and mentally), maintain a healthy weight, and keep a trusted healthcare professional in the loop.
